Lamtara
Lamtara is a village located in Sihora tehsil of Jabalpur district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 22km away from sub-district headquarter Sihora (tehsildar office) and 62km away from district headquarter Jabalpur. As per 2009 stats, Devri is the gram panchayat of Lamtara village.

About Lamtara
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Lamtara is 489117. The village spans a total geographical area of 235.78 hectares. Sihora is nearest town to Lamtara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Lamtara
Below is a concise population overview of Lamtara as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 625 | 319 | 306 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 81 | 42 | 39 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 52 | 24 | 28 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 166 | 87 | 79 |
Literate Population | 378 | 232 | 146 |
Illiterate Population | 247 | 87 | 160 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Lamtara village:
- The total population of Lamtara village is around 625, including approximately 319 males and 306 females, with a sex ratio of 959 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 81 children aged 0–6 years in Lamtara village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Lamtara village has 52 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 166 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Lamtara village is about 60.48%, with male literacy at 72.73% and female literacy at 47.71%.
- There are around 178 households in Lamtara village.
Connectivity of Lamtara
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Lamtara. As per the 2011 stats, Lamtara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
